While much of the public discussion in the Philippines still revolves around jeepney modernization, Francisco Motors Corp (FMC) is working along a different track. Its upcoming vehicle, the FMC Elektron, is positioned as an all-electric crossover, marking a clear break from the company’s long association with public utility vehicles. Chairman ...
